Upper Alde & Ore Estuary Embankment Improvements

 This project is part of the Alde and Ore Estuary Plan, approved in 2016. In early January 2023 East Suffolk IDB received funding approval for phase 1 Upper Alde & Ore Estuary Embankment Improvements totalling £11.941m.  This funding enables the commencement of Phase 1 of 2 of the Whole Estuary Plan, the culmination of many […]

Third time lucky for cranes as young fledged for first time on Suffolk coast this year

Cranes successfully raised two chicks on RSPB Snape Wetlands Nature Reserve in Suffolk earlier this year. They are the first ever recorded pair to fledge young on the Suffolk coast. The 82 hectare (202 acres) wetland near Snape Maltings is relatively new, with initial work to convert dry grassland into wetland and reedbed starting in 2008, forging […]
